BMW uses a marketing technique that targets the younger customer. They don't really use celebrity appearances, but they do evoke feelings of superiority and luxury. Much of this technique is to retrieve customers that will be a customer for life. Per an example, every lexus owner has an estimated worth of $600,000 over their lifetime. I can assume its very similar with the BMW, as they create a customer experience that is hard to forget.

They are not trying to sell you their product, they are trying to sell you their BMW lifestyle, which flaunts affluence and power. It appeals to the base wants of the human psyche to obtain power and be respected because of such.
